r - 忽略 d(b)plyr 动词中的大小写

标签 r dplyr dbplyr

我正在查询的数据库在列名方面不区分大小写。例如,以下列存在于不同的表中:

人员ID 人物 人员ID 人物 人员ID

使用标准 d(b)plyr 动词变得非常令人沮丧。是否可以关闭 dbplyr 动词的区分大小写?

最佳答案

您可以使用 rename_all 将结果的所有列名称更改为大小写一致。例如,将它们全部设为小写:

rename_all(df, tolower)

关于r - 忽略 d(b)plyr 动词中的大小写,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52122531/

相关文章:

sql - 在 dbplyr SQL 查询中的 string::str_detect 中使用带有正则表达式的变量

r - 容器运行超出虚拟内存限制

r - 如何在 Linux Mint 中升级 R?

r - 如何在 ggplot2 的条形图上正确地将 geom_errorbar 设置为 "dodge"?

r - 使用 summarise_all [R] 在 dplyr 组内执行 t 检验

r - ggplot 和 dplyr 以及列名作为字符串

不同用户的滚动计数

Azure 机器学习中的 R 错误,而不是 R Studio 中的错误

r - Tidyeval:将列列表作为 quosure 传递给 select()

r - DPLYR 相当于多列的 n_distinct